Using TinyCAD with FreePCB. How does one add the "Footprint" parameter (for instance a capacitor with CK05 as the footprint) to a component in TinyCAD, so when...
... Simply click the component, in the tools windows add and compile the packge field. The package name must be one of the name in freepcb libraries. Regards. ...
